On 7th November, 51 academicians from 26 countries and regions around the world, representatives from research institutes, think tank organizations and high-level talent representatives, online and offline, jointly opened the 2021 Hangzhou International human resources exchange and Cooperation Conference. The conference focused on talents leading high-quality development strategies and promoted the construction of a demonstration zone for common prosperity. A total of 12 heavyweight talent projects were signed at the opening ceremony. Among them, two outstanding projects are from Gongshu district.

Medical waste recycling and chip identification supervision system project

Project Brief: The project mainly carries out the research and development of medical waste resource recycling and utilization technology. The 360-degree solution of medical waste independently developed by the project, also the technology and product line of treatment and recycling, including on-site and centralized treatment systems, free from radical-based disinfectant generation and waste fuel recovery systems, all controlled by online artificial intelligence systems. The technology and equipment are energy-saving and environmentally friendly, with minimal power consumption, no air process, and can achieve zero solid and liquid emissions and minimize air pollution. The projected revenue of the project in 2025 will be 140 million yuan.

Founder: Eytan Bar – PhD in biotechnology, Hebrew University of Israel. Postdoctoral Fellow of the Max Planck Institute, Germany. Founder, Department of Environmental Engineering, Ben-Gurion University, Israel

New materials project for High Frequency Printed Circuit Boards

Project Brief: The project focuses on 5G cellular infrastructure antenna manufacturing, using flat-panel antenna application technology, using polypropylene (PP) instead of a Teflon substrate to manufacture Polychlorinated biphenyls (PCBs). Developing new materials for the PCB manufacturing industry and providing production methods and technical solutions which greatly reduce the total manufacturing cost of microwave communications and cellular infrastructure antennas and improve antenna performance. It broke through the technological monopoly of Rogers, a giant of American communication materials, in the field of high-frequency PCBs. The project is expected to generate a revenue of 100 million yuan in 2025.

Founder: Israel Siboni – Master of Communications, Ort Braude University, Israel.  Former Engineering director, Israeli Aviation Shipborne Communications Division.
